Shaquille O’Neal challenged to a one-on-one by LSU superstar Angel Reese
Back in his heyday, one would have to be a fool to challenge the great Shaquille O’Neal to a match. However, all things wither with time, and that is exactly what LSU superstar Angel Reese was hoping for.
After all, Reese, who is projected to be a top pick at the WNBA Draft in 2024 recently challenged the Big Aristotle to a one-on-one. Even going so far as to question whether he could beat her.
Obviously, Shaq, an LSU Tiger himself was pretty confident in his ability and was sure he could step up and see through the challenge!

Shaq is used to both issuing and receiving challenges from all around the world
If there is one thing to know about Shaquille O’Neal, it is that he is fearless. Meaning he is never one to be deterred from issuing a challenge, or shying away from the same. Over the years, Shaq has done quite a bit of both. Like, when he challenged Olympic Swimmer, Michael Phelps to a swimming competition, or when he received a challenge from WWE Superstar Big Show to a match at WrestleMania.
Safe to say that Shaq is a man who never backs down. Whether it’s facing off against a gold medal-winning swimmer or confronting the World’s Largest Athlete.
